Abstract:
Osteoarthritis is the most common joint disease, which is associated with considerable morbidity and mortality. It is complex disease whose etiology bridges biomechanics and biochemistry. It is unclear whether osteoarthritis is a single disease or many disorders with a similar final common pathway. We need to clarify the genetics of osteoarthritis and identify risk factors for progression. Until now, there is some evidence growing for the role of systemic factors and of local factors. Systemic factors are thought such as genetics, hormone, and bone density, and local factors are thought such as obesity, injury, sports, occupation, and muscle weakness. However, the impacts of such risk factors in different joints vary. Effective outcome measures are needed to accelerate testing of new treatments.
